team members, unless otherwise provided by other physicians. Serve
as the Medical Review Officer ( MRO ) for the program. MRO duties
include, but are not limited to, receiving and reviewing laboratory
results generated by an employer s drug testing program and
evaluation of medical explanations for certain drug test results;
interpreting forensic drug testing results in the context of a
regulatory and policy framework; and assisting companies with
medical monitoring of OSHA Regulated Chemicals, oversight of
laboratory tests to monitor employee exposure limits over a period
of time and making medical evaluations/recommendations to prevent
continued exposure in the workplace. Supervise the medical review
process and substance abuse testing programs throughout Tennessee
and Virginia, to include supervision of the Medical Review Officer
Assistant ( MROA ). Education/Experience: Valid and active Medical
